USDA Feasibility Studies: Funding and Process Breakdown

Securing financial assistance for USDA feasibility investigations involves a detailed procedure . Typically , interested organizations must first by recognizing a initiative that aligns with the Department of Agriculture's mission. The monetary process often includes a competitive application round, where submissions are carefully reviewed by a panel of specialists . Available funding can originate from multiple USDA programs , each with specific requirement criteria . The length of a practicality study can differ depending on the scale of the initiative and available assets . Successful applicants then work with USDA representatives to carry out the study and present the results .

Navigating Feasibility Studies for Sustainable Agriculture

Conducting a thorough feasibility assessment is vital for securing the viability of any planned sustainable farming project . This evaluation necessitates a meticulous examination of multiple factors, including soil health, water access , atmospheric conditions , and the projected market demand for produced crops . Furthermore, a reliable study should address budgetary aspects , such as startup expenditures , operational outlays, and likely gains, alongside the green effect and public advantages related with the system. Ultimately, skillfully managed feasibility research minimizes risk and maximizes the likelihood of achieving long-term sustainability.

Project Study Requirements for Emission Credit Schemes

A comprehensive viability study is vitally required before embarking any carbon credit scheme. This examination must diligently investigate technical risks , economic opportunities , and biodiversity impacts . Key factors encompass a clear explanation of the initiative boundaries , a attainable forecast of carbon mitigation, a thorough review of market landscape , and a sound evaluation of anticipated investor involvement . Ultimately, the study should determine whether the project is economically viable and aligned with applicable standards .
